  • 21st Century Insurance and Financial Services
    Mindshare North America
    Mindshare North America was awarded planning and implementation responsibilities for 21st Century Insurance and Financial Services. The assignment was awarded without a review and will be handled by Mindshare's New York office, which will begin work immediately.
  • Alberto Culver
    Arnold and Mullen
    Arnold and Mullen were awarded global creative work on various Albero Culver brands. Arnold New York was tapped to handle St. Ives, Noxzema and Nexxus brands, while Mullen's Winston-Salem office scored work on TRESemme.
  • Kahlua
    TBWA/Chiat/Day New York
    Kahlúa tapped TBWA/Chiat/Day New York to handle its global advertising duties. TBWA already handles global work for several of Pernod Ricard's brands including Absolut, Martell and Royal Salute. TBWA/Chiat/Day New York is already responsible for Jameson Irish Whiskey brand communications in North America.
  • Boiron
    Optimedia US
    Optimedia US was named media agency of record for Boiron, a manufacturer of homeopathic products like Oscillococcinum and Arnicare. The assignment was awarded following a review. Optimedia US will handle general market strategic planning and buying for all of Boiron's products in the US through traditional channels, in addition to digital display and search. Media work was previously handled by Tierney.

  • Metz & Associates
    Partners + Napier
    Partners + Napier was tapped by Metz & Associates, a provider of personalized dining and support services, to handle brand strategy and communications duties. First work will begin in Q3 of 2010. The agency will also handle promotion work for Metz & Associates franchises, including T.G.I. Friday's, Ruth's Chris Steakhouse, Krispy Kreme and Lucky's SportHouse.
